Understanding Types of Prams

Before diving into the top prams, it's important to comprehend the different types readily available in the market:

  1. Traditional Prams: Known for their classic design, these prams generally have a carrycot and are perfect for newborns.
  2. Pushchairs: Lightweight and often foldable, pushchairs appropriate for older babies and toddlers.
  3. Travel Systems: These versatile systems featured a safety seat that can quickly connect to the pram, making them best for parents on the go.
  4. All-Terrain Prams: Designed for active parents, these prams can deal with rough terrain while offering a smooth trip for the child.
  5. Double Prams: Perfect for families with twins or 2 children, these are created for convenience and benefit.

1. Bugaboo Fox 3

The Bugaboo Fox 3 is a premium travel system developed for flexibility and convenience. It features an all-terrain design, making it ideal for both city streets and park paths. The adjustable handlebar and seat provide versatile options for moms and dads of various heights. With a one-hand fold mechanism, transitioning from a vehicle to a pram ends up being uncomplicated.

2. Silver Cross Wave

The Silver Cross Wave is the epitome of luxury and functionality. It provides a traditional pram style, complete with a carrycot suitable for newborns. The pram's special adaptability allows it to accommodate multiple setups, making it perfect for growing households. With high-quality fabrics and a chic appearance, it attracts parents who focus on both style and safety.

3. Joie Cruiser

For those searching for a cost-effective and light-weight choice, the Joie Cruiser is an outstanding choice. This pushchair is developed with a focus on portability, making it ideal for moms and dads who are always on the move. Its one-hand fold feature guarantees benefit, while the 5-point harness offers boosted security for your kid.

4. Cybex Priam

Integrating design and functionality, the Cybex Priam is a high-end travel system suitable for parents who value visual appeal. Its reversible seat allows you to position your kid facing you or dealing with forward, while the top quality fabrics offer an elegant feel. The all-terrain wheels ensure a smooth trip, no matter the environment.

5. Baby Jogger City Mini 2

The Baby Jogger City Mini 2 is a versatile all-terrain pram created for active households. It includes a big storage basket and a comfortable seat, ideal for long trips. The one-hand fold system makes it simple to store, and the pram can handle various terrains without compromising on comfort.

6. Out 'n' About Nipper 360

For parents who delight in jogging or outdoor adventures, the Out 'n' About Nipper 360 is an ideal choice. It's developed for dexterity and smooth rides, whether you're on a path or a city walkway. The adjustable handlebars and excellent suspension system guarantee that both parent and kid are comfy during activities.

Aspects to Consider When Buying a Pram

When selecting the ideal pram, several elements must be considered:

  • Safety Features: Look for a pram with a robust safety belt and brakes.
  • Weight and Portability: Consider the weight and folding system, specifically if you will be using public transportation.
  • Durability: Ensure that the materials and construction of the pram are long lasting and able to stand up to wear and tear.
  • Storage Options: A pram with adequate storage area can make getaways much easier.
  • Age and Size Compatibility: Check weight limits and whether the pram appropriates for newborns or young children.
  • Budget plan: Prams been available in a variety of costs. Set a budget plan before you shop to narrow down your choices.
